On day three of the William Carleton summer school, the focus moved to Emyvale in County Monaghan. In association with Emyvale Development Association and with the co-operation and assistance of a number of local people, I unveiled a restored plaque about William Carleton at the Blue Bridge, Inishdevlin.

Blue Bridge, Emyvale

Blue Bridge, Emyvale

The wooden backing of the plaque had rotted and earlier this year it fell down. It was found by a walker and was handed in to the nearest house, the residence of Paul and Ann Bowe. I had been talking about the plaque already to Peadar McMahon and when I told him that the plaque had vanished at Easter, he was quick to establish its whereabouts and to ensure that it was repaired and replaced.

Later the Carleton Players were joined by actor Pat Deery (narrator) for a reading of Carleton’s story, the ‘Fair of Emyvale’. Around seventy people attended and received refreshments afterwards.
